How GitLeads Finds Security Leads on GitHub

STEP 01

GitHub Signal Detection

We continuously index GitHub repositories tagged with Security-related topics. Stars, forks, new issues, and README keywords all fire signals.

STEP 02

Developer Profiling

Each developer's activity is scored by recency, influence (stars earned), and project relevance. You get leads ranked by likelihood to engage.

STEP 03

Contact Enrichment

We cross-reference public commit metadata, README contact sections, and linked social profiles to find verified email addresses.

STEP 04

Pipeline & CRM Export

Export leads to CSV, push to HubSpot, Salesforce, or Pipedrive, or use our REST API. Every lead includes GitHub context so your outreach is warm from the start.

FAQ: GitHub Leads for Security

How many Security Engineers are on GitHub?

Our index currently tracks over 94,000 Security Engineers with verifiable activity in the last 90 days. GitHub hosts millions of developers; GitLeads filters to the ones who are actively building and most likely to be reachable.

How does GitLeads find Security developer emails?

We extract emails from public commit metadata, README files, GitHub profiles, and linked social accounts. All data is publicly available and GDPR-compliant for B2B outreach under legitimate interest.

Can I filter Security Engineers by location, stars, or company?

Yes. GitLeads supports filtering by location (city, country), star count, follower count, company/org affiliation, repository topics, and activity recency. Build hyper-targeted lists in minutes.

How often is the Security developer list updated?

Our GitHub crawler runs continuously. New developers who star or fork a Security repository are added to your pipeline within 24 hours.
